Competitor 4 Flight #7 - CTI K780 Blue Streak

I flew the Competitor 4 on 7/20/19 with the URRG club in Potter, NY.

The motor was a CTI K780 Blue Streak, 5 grain motor. The flame was a nice bright bluish purple and the liftoff was surprisingly aggressive.

It was another perfect flight. The winds were 0 to about 7 mph from the WSW. The launch was perfectly straight up (with a subtle wiggle that the rocket usually has) and remained in sight the whole flight, even with high altitude white clouds.

The altitude reached was 6249 when averaged between both altimeters and the Featherweight GPS. Top speed was around 500 mph.

It landed about half a mile away in the field. The nose section drifted into the main shock cord, but didn't cause any issues.







It landed just past the irrigation equipment.
